We have about 1250 sq ft of turf in our backyard. If you have medium to large dogs, prepare to buy some turf cleaner spray to keep the urine smell down. Especially in summer time. I rotate between 2-3 brands. I also keep a pump sprayer to spray after the dogs pee. We have two Great Danes.

Also, keep in mind the turf gets very hot on bare feet in the summer but a quick spray of water will cool it quickly.

Quote:

I legitimately cannot see a downside to it other than cost and maintenance.
*It gets insanely hot in Texas summers, unusable hot in direct sunlight if not evap. cooled with water first.
*Sun reflections off windows can melt swaths through the turf (You may need coating on the windows)
*More plastic on the earth is not a good thing.
*Areas of heavy dog/foot traffic will wear down & need to be re-sanded/powerbroomed more frequently to keep looking 100%.

There are places where turf makes sense, but it makes me cringe when I see lots of it going in... because I know in 10 years it'll likely be in a landfill.

I say this as someone who installs the stuff.
